>> Hi,
>>
>> I’m trying to install a testsystem based on 0.0.4.5.2 and got some
>> problems.
>>
>>
>>
>> - What is the state of the 0.0.4.5.2 iso? Just installed it and can’t
>> update because it is CentOS 5.x based and there are only repos for
>> CentOS 6 and Fedora.
>>
>> - What's wrong with the way I try to install 0.0.4.5.2 on CentOS 6
>> from the repo?
>>
>>                 - Installed CentOS 6.2 minimal
>>
>>                 - Hostname sipx.test.local
>>
>>                 - configured static ip
>>
>>                 - disabled selinux & iptables
>>
>>                 - yum update
>>
>>                 - got
>> http://download.sipfoundry.org/pub/sipXecs/sipxecs-0.0.4.5.2-centos.re
>> po
>>
>>                 - yum install epel-release
>>
>>                 - yum groupinstall sipxecs
>>
>>                 - reboot
>>
>>                 - sipxecs-setup
>>
>>                                Is this the first server in your
>> cluster? [ enter 'y' or 'n' ] : y
>>
>>                                Configuring as the first server...
>>
>>                                Enter system host name without the
>> domain name [ press enter for 'sipx' ] :
>>
>>                                Enter domain name : test.local
>>
>>                                Tip: Use 'sipx.test.local' as your SIP
>> domain if you are setting up for the first
>>
>>                                time or if you know you are only going
>> to setup one server. This can make configuration
>>
>>                                easier.  You can always change the
>> value later.
>>
>>                                Enter SIP domain name [ press enter for
>> 'test.local' ] :
>>
>>                                Enter SIP realm [ press enter for
>> 'test.local' ] :
>>
>>                                Configuring system, this may take a few
>> minutes...
>>
>>                                done.
>>
>> - What now? There are no scripts to start services
>> (/etc/init.d/sipxecs start). No sipXecs-system-setup that e.g. creates
>> dns zones or configures dhcp. Did I
>>
>>   miss an wiki article? Is there any documentation how to install it?
